Indiana Basketball Hall of Fame Announces 2013 Inductees

By: Michael C. Fehn
Updated: November 27, 2012
There are some familiar names in the Indiana Basketball Hall of Fame's class of 2013.

The latest round of inductees includes two Indiana Mr. Basketball winners, two members of Indiana state championship teams, a member of an NCAA National Championship squad, and two men who created one of the top sports movies of all-time.

Two of the inductees are from the Tri-State.  They include Scott Haffner, a former star from the University of Evansville, and Alan Nass, who played for Huntingburg.

The full list of inductees is below.

Indiana Basketball Hall of Fame Class of 2013
  • LaVern Benson: Crispus Attucks 1958
  • Phil Dawkins: East Chicago Washington 1960
  • Gene Demaree: New Marion 1961
  • Chuck Franz: Clarksville 1979
  • Scott Haffner: Noblesville 1984 -- went on to play for U.E.
  • Bob Heady: Frankton 1960
  • James Master: Harding 1980
  • Carl Meditch: Indianpolis Arsenal Tech 1955
  • Alan Nass: Huntingburg 1959
  • Bill "Fig" Newton: Rockville 1968
  • Dan Palombizio: Michigan City Rogers 1981
  • Dick Piper: Chester Township 1948
  • Robert Rousey: Anderson 1949
  • Chad Tucker: Cloverdale 1983
  • St.Vincent Health Silver Medal: David Anspaugh Decatur, IN
  • Angelo Pizzo: Bloomington, IN
  • Centennial Award: John Forest "Cranie", Crane Wingate 1913
